在数字营销的海洋中,精准推送人群包是广告主和营销人员追求的“圣杯”。这不仅能够提升广告效果,还能增强用户满意度,从而在激烈的市场竞争中脱颖而出。本文将深入探讨如何精准计算人群包,以及如何通过这一策略提升广告效果与用户满意度。
一、了解人群包
首先,我们需要明确什么是人群包。人群包是指根据用户的特定特征和行为数据,将用户群体划分为不同的细分市场。这些特征可能包括年龄、性别、地理位置、购买历史、浏览行为等。
1.1 人群包的类型
- 人口统计人群包:基于用户的年龄、性别、职业等人口统计信息划分。
- 行为人群包:基于用户的购买行为、浏览行为、搜索行为等划分。
- 兴趣人群包:基于用户的兴趣偏好、内容消费习惯等划分。
二、精准计算人群包的关键步骤
2.1 数据收集与整合
精准计算人群包的第一步是收集数据。这些数据可以来自多个渠道,如网站、移动应用、社交媒体等。整合这些数据,形成一个全面的数据视图,是构建精准人群包的基础。
# 示例:Python代码用于整合用户数据
import pandas as pd
# 假设我们有以下两个数据集
data1 = pd.DataFrame({
'user_id': [1, 2, 3],
'age': [25, 30, 22],
'gender': ['M', 'F', 'F']
})
data2 = pd.DataFrame({
'user_id': [1, 2, 3],
'purchase_history': [True, False, True],
'interests': ['sports', 'music', 'sports']
})
# 整合数据
combined_data = pd.merge(data1, data2, on='user_id')
print(combined_data)
2.2 数据清洗与处理
收集到的数据往往存在缺失值、异常值等问题。数据清洗和处理是确保数据质量的关键步骤。
2.3 特征工程
特征工程是构建精准人群包的核心。通过提取和构造特征,可以使模型更好地理解用户。
2.4 模型选择与训练
选择合适的机器学习模型,如决策树、随机森林、逻辑回归等,对数据进行训练。
三、提升广告效果与用户满意度的策略
3.1 个性化推荐
根据用户的历史行为和偏好,进行个性化推荐,提高广告的相关性和吸引力。
3.2 优化广告创意
针对不同的人群包,设计不同的广告创意,提高广告的点击率和转化率。
3.3 实时调整
根据广告效果和用户反馈,实时调整人群包和广告策略。
四、案例分享
以一家电商平台为例,通过精准计算人群包,将用户划分为“高价值用户”、“潜在用户”和“流失用户”三个群体。针对不同群体,平台采取了不同的营销策略,取得了显著的广告效果和用户满意度提升。
五、总结
精准计算人群包是提升广告效果与用户满意度的关键。通过深入了解用户,合理利用数据和技术,我们可以构建出更加精准的人群包,从而在数字营销的战场上取得胜利。
